Output 343b128a890553e02ed7aba201812b40063419056a744361eb638d15520eef62:1

value
2509390262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e88c7ebed439555105011faf450691e31c34f1 OP_EQUAL
address
MT8LiVKYnpXbNeozSXGPUTxQaqCoY5eo1Q
transaction
343b128a890553e02ed7aba201812b40063419056a744361eb638d15520eef62
spent
true